Transaction 40e89b8152d82ebb76af41f9df9a2d10d0e242c40c353bd8d3c1e00fb77defe7
1 Input
2 Outputs
- 40e89b8152d82ebb76af41f9df9a2d10d0e242c40c353bd8d3c1e00fb77defe7:0
- 40e89b8152d82ebb76af41f9df9a2d10d0e242c40c353bd8d3c1e00fb77defe7:1
value 1358
address 1FiwXVTL5cRQwXzPCa3sX4xBb8jAuKxfT6
value 1230000
address 3KKFJvFLNTuj3YtsacK4R2EdMfqkPK1H2G